What Are the Projected Market Size and Growth Rates for the Diagnostic And Monitoring Ophthalmic Devices And Equipment Market From 2025 To 2029?
The market size for diagnostic and monitoring ophthalmic devices and equipment has seen substantial growth in recent times. It is projected to escalate from $5.22 billion in 2024 to $5.63 billion in 2025,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.8%. Factors contributing to this growth in the historical period include the aging population, improvements in ophthalmic imaging, high incidence rate of eye diseases, and a widespread diabetes epidemic.
The market size for diagnostic and monitoring ophthalmic devices and equipment is projected to experience consistent growth in the coming years, increasing to $6.78 billion in 2029,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.8%. This upcoming expansion can be ascribed to the growth of emerging markets, telemedicine along with teleophthalmology, value-based healthcare, regulatory aid, and reimbursement. Significant trends projected for this period involve the integration of artificial intelligence (AI), the use of portable and handheld devices, solutions for home monitoring, and advancements in 3D and wide-field imaging.

Which Primay Drivers Are Accelerating Growth in the Diagnostic And Monitoring Ophthalmic Devices And Equipment Market?
The escalation in diabetes cases is projected to boost the development of diagnostic and monitoring apparatus in the ophthalmic devices sector. Diabetes is a long-lasting illness that occurs when the body is incapable of adequately utilizing or producing enough insulin, a hormone responsible for regulating blood sugar levels. Ophthalmic devices, such as smart contact lenses utilized for diagnostic and monitoring purposes, can serve dual purposes – continuous glucose monitoring and treating diabetic retinopathy. These devices can wirelessly keep track of glucose levels and provide the user with real-time data. For instance, the UK’s Office for Health Improvement & Disparities reported in March 2024 that from March 2022 to March 2023, there was a 22% increase in the number of individuals with type 1 diabetes receiving all eight recommended care procedures, and a 21% increase for those with type 2 diabetes. Additionally, the percentage of people achieving target HbA1c levels increased to 37.9%, the highest ever recorded by the National Diabetes Audit (NDA). Hence, the rising prevalence of diabetes is stimulating the growth of the diagnostic and monitoring gear in the ophthalmic devices industry.
Which Primary Segments of the Diagnostic And Monitoring Ophthalmic Devices And Equipment Market Are Driving Growth and Industry Transformations?
The diagnostic and monitoring ophthalmic devices and equipment market covered in this report is segmented –
1) By Product Type: Optical Coherence Tomographers, Ophthalmic Ultrasound Imaging Systems, Fundus Cameras, Ophthalmoscopes, Keratometers, Specular Microscopes., Tonometers, Slit Lamps, Retinoscopes, Other Products
2) By Application: Retinal Evaluation, Glaucoma Detection And Monitoring, Surgical Evaluation, General Examine, Intraoperative Devices, Refraction Equipment
3) By End User: Hospitals, Clinics, Diagnostic Laboratories, Research Centers
Subsegments:
1) By Optical Coherence Tomographers: Time-Domain OCT (TD-OCT), Spectral-Domain OCT (SD-OCT), Swept-Source OCT (SS-OCT)
2) By Ophthalmic Ultrasound Imaging Systems: B-Scan Ultrasound, A-Scan Ultrasound, Pachymetry Ultrasound
3) By Fundus Cameras: Digital Fundus Cameras, Non-Mydriatic Fundus Cameras, Mydriatic Fundus Cameras, Wide-Field Fundus Cameras
4) By Ophthalmoscopes: Direct Ophthalmoscopes, Indirect Ophthalmoscopes
5) By Keratometers: Manual Keratometers, Automated Keratometers
6) By Specular Microscopes: Contact Specular Microscopes, Non-Contact Specular Microscopes
7) By Tonometers: Applanation Tonometers, Non-Contact Tonometers, Indentation Tonometers, Rebound Tonometers
8) By Slit Lamps: Manual Slit Lamps, Digital Slit Lamps, Portable Slit Lamps
9) By Retinoscopes: Handheld Retinoscopes, Tabletop Retinoscopes
10) By Other Products: Dioptometers, Optotype Projector, Perimeters (Static Perimeters, Kinetic Perimeters), Biometers (Optical Biometers, Ultrasound Biometers), Pachymeters, Autorefractors Or Phoropters, Corneal Topographers, Wavefront Aberrometers

What Are the Most Significant Market Trends in the Diagnostic And Monitoring Ophthalmic Devices And Equipment Market?
Leading corporations in the ophthalmic devices market, specifically regarding diagnostic and monitoring equipment, are introducing cutting-edge products such as Smart contact lenses, made possible by smart soft contact lens technology. This unique and progressive technology allows the round-the-clock monitoring of intraocular pressure (IOP) integral to glaucoma care. For instance, BVS Sight Inc., a company from the United States, rolled out its Smart contact lenses utilizing smart soft contact lens technology in January 2023. Smart soft contact lenses are designed by integrating various well-known brands of soft contact lenses without changing their essential features like lens power, biocompatibility, pliability, clarity, wettability, oxygen transmissibility, and the capacity for overnight use.

What Parameters Are Used to Define the Diagnostic And Monitoring Ophthalmic Devices And Equipment Market?
Diagnostic and monitoring ophthalmic devices and equipment are used for the diagnosis and monitoring of diseases related to the retina and cornea by measuring affix lenses and refractive errors. These devices also help identify the intraocular lenses (IOLs) and analyze the visual field.
